The research study "Trends in Marketing Habits of Local People: A Study between Malls and Local Shops in the Area of Hooghly" examines the changing shopping preferences and marketing habits of consumers in the Hooghly district of West Bengal. The study focuses on the emergence of shopping malls and retail complexes in urban centers, while traditional local shops remain strong in semi-urban and rural areas. The duality in shopping preferences reflects broader changes in consumer behaviour, influenced by factors such as rising income levels, digital adoption, changing demographics, and evolving lifestyle aspirations. The study aims to provide valuable insights into local market dynamics and the factors influencing decision-making for local shopping in Hooghly.
